Sherri Angels
Most recognized for the unique three-dimensional nature and extravagant rich
colors of her paintings, Sherri has worked as a professional artist with diverse
artist media for many years. She has worked in stained glass, pysanky, landscape
design, calligraphy and painting, to name a few.  Her current work employs an
amalgamation of her skills including painting, sculpting, woodworking and design.
Her wood frames are handcrafted in her studio. The frames are then sculpted with
various media and painted using a variety of techniques. The resulting art is
fascinating rhythmic flow of colors and textures.
Sherri brings a diverse background to her artwork. She is a 6th generation Texan
and lived and traveled around the world. Sherri has attended 10 universities and
graduated Valedictorian from the University of Florida with dgrees in design and
plant pathology. In addition to being an artist, she is also a nationally recognized
research scientist. While working as a mycologist researching in the swamps of
Florida, she discovered a new species which expresses properties unique to the
mushroom world. She is a published author and has worked in broadcasting as a
news anchor. Her unusual background and imaginative nature come together to
create distinctive contemporary art.
